Who needs financial disclosure statement for:

01
Individuals going through a divorce or separation often need to complete a financial disclosure statement to ensure fair division of assets and liabilities.
02
Government officials and public servants may be required to disclose their financial holdings and potential conflicts of interest to ensure transparency and prevent corruption.
03
Individuals applying for loans, mortgages, or other financial assistance may be asked to provide a financial disclosure statement to assess their creditworthiness and evaluate their ability to repay the loan.
04
Companies going public or seeking investments might need to disclose their financial statements to potential investors or regulatory agencies to demonstrate their financial health and credibility.
05
Non-profit organizations and charities may be required to provide financial disclosure statements to maintain transparency and accountability to their donors and the general public.
